wrxdsa said:
If the brakes are friction and not magnetic, I would think it's more likely the New Hulk launch would be an updated version of the original launch system and not LIMS. Why would they use friction brakes if they had a LIMS setup?
Click to expand...

Even a magnetic launch coaster can use friction brakes. They often use a combination of both with magnetic brakes slowing the train and friction stopping it. A mid course brake run has to be able to stop the train.
